Bruno Athie Teruel
Undergraduate Research Student
2021 – 2023
Bruno joined the team as a junior at the University of Kentucky double majoring in Computer Science and Anthropology. Bruno’s goal is to help unravel the mysteries of humanity’s history with EduceLab. Bruno has worked alongside his lab partner Sydney, to develop the team’s Image Registration program to aid in the study of Opened Herculaneum scrolls and develop the Quick Segment tool for the study of Closed Herculaneum scrolls via virtual unwrapping. He plans to continue pursuing research in Heritage Science and to study the intersection between Anthropology and Computer Science.
